CitationJournal: Nat Struct Mol Biol / Year: 2026
Title: Structural and functional basis of antinociceptive action of χ-conotoxin AoIA at the noradrenaline transporter.
Authors: Oliver J V Belleza / Heng Zhang / Helmut Schmidhammer / Tye I Gonzalez / Cosmin I Ciotu / Nataša Tomašević / Carlo Martin M Ocampo / Jomari C Fernando / Johannes Koehbach / Paula Schwarz ...Authors: Oliver J V Belleza / Heng Zhang / Helmut Schmidhammer / Tye I Gonzalez / Cosmin I Ciotu / Nataša Tomašević / Carlo Martin M Ocampo / Jomari C Fernando / Johannes Koehbach / Paula Schwarz / Mounaf Al Makhlouf / Gabor Tajti / Simon Hasinger / Nina Kastner / Orcun Avsar / Bernhard Retzl / Kathrin Jäntsch / Yi Jiang / Roland Hellinger / Michael J M Fischer / K Johan Rosengren / Christian W Gruber / Aaron Joseph L Villaraza / Thomas Stockner / Mariana Spetea / H Eric Xu / Harald H Sitte /
Abstract: The χ-conotoxins are venom-derived peptides that specifically target the noradrenaline transporter (also known as norepinephrine transporter, NET). Regulation of noradrenergic signaling by NET affects neurophysiological processes, including pain. Therefore, the χ-conotoxin MrIA and its synthetic analogs have been previously investigated for their analgesic activity. Here we describe the synthesis and pharmacological characterization of χ-AoIA, a peptide that selectively inhibits NET with a higher potency compared to MrIA in in vitro radiotracer flux assays. Furthermore, we resolved the structure of the human NET:χ-AoIA complex by cryogenic electron microscopy, which revealed an atypical binding mode consisting of both the central binding site and the outer vestibule of the transporter. Lastly, χ-AoIA displays antinociceptive efficacy in a model of inflammatory pain after subcutaneous administration in mice. Our results demonstrate the efficacy of χ-AoIA as a highly selective ligand of NET and provide a mechanistic basis for its potential development as a nonopioid analgesic.

Jan 31, 2019. E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

EMDB accession codes are about to change! (news from PDBe EMDB page)

  • The allocation of 4 digits for EMDB accession codes will soon come to an end. Whilst these codes will remain in use, new EMDB accession codes will include an additional digit and will expand incrementally as the available range of codes is exhausted. The current 4-digit format prefixed with “EMD-” (i.e. EMD-XXXX) will advance to a 5-digit format (i.e. EMD-XXXXX), and so on. It is currently estimated that the 4-digit codes will be depleted around Spring 2019, at which point the 5-digit format will come into force.
  • The EM Navigator/Yorodumi systems omit the EMD- prefix.
